Seidel's Guide to Physical Examination: An Interprofessional Approach, 10th Edition takes a uniquely interprofessional collaborative approach to health assessment, with a strong emphasis on lifespan considerations and differential diagnosis of unexpected findings. Each core chapter is organized into four sections — Anatomy and Physiology, Review of Related History, Examination and Findings, and Abnormalities — with lifespan content integrated into each area. Written by a team of nurse practitioners and physicians, this one-of-a-kind textbook uses evidence-based guidelines to help you master hands-on exam techniques as well as communication skills that build rapport and trust with the patient.

      Midwifery Essentials provides quick access to facts, formulas and checklists and highlights strategies that midwives can employ to support women throughout the pregnancy, labour and postnatal periods. Underpinned with the most recent evidence-based practice and research, the resource includes common tests and screening, resuscitation and life support guidelines, ISOBAR hand over checklist, common abbreviations and terms, drug calculations, and documentation guidelines. Now in its third edition, the text has been fully updated to ensure currency in midwifery practice guidelines, standards, policies, statistics and references.
